Staying at the Poly this July and, for the first time in forever (to coin a phrase) we're not doing a wall-to-wall every day planned to the hilt trip. In fact, most of it is just going to be hanging around the resort and being lazy butts. (It's also cheaper this way as the family doesn't have to spend so much on park tickets.)

I've got an AP though and sometimes an early-riser and thinking it'd be kinda cool to run into MK one morning and grab some cinnamon rolls from Gaston's and bring them back to the resort for the rest of the crue. (Starbucks also being another possibility) Do they have "to go" boxes and such at Gaston's? I know some of the restaurants in Epcot do.
 
We've never tried to get food to go from Gastons, but usually once or twice a trip we will get food to go from Starbucks or Caseys. At Caseys they don't have bags but they have always improvised and put things in cups, like if we get corn dog nuggets they'll put them in a drink cup with a lid. Or Starbucks if we get sandwiches, they wrap them up and I always carry a plastic bag with me in my bag and I'll just put in there.
 

Gaston's most certainly has plastic to-go containers for the rolls. :goodvibes
You will need to go to the merchandise shop next door to get a large shopping bag.

It's been our tradition since the MainSt bakery days to get cinnamon rolls before leaving the park at night, and then heat them up the next am.

We also get cinnamon rolls or other pastries at night to eat the next morning, just grab a plastic bag to put all the to-go containers in for easier transportation!
 
You'll most likely have to provide your own containers but you can do this with any QS.
 
Some places will have take out containers, but others will not and will give you a second plate to use as a cover so we carry ziploc bags just in case. You can ask for a bag at a nearby store or also carry your own tote.

Gaston's will give plastic to go container ie like a muffin container at grocery store. I bought a bunch on our last trip for breakfast the next day. The only downfall was the July heat melted the frosting. Somewhat messy. I will do again for sure if I remember as they were good.
